- Primary Mechanism
- Beta-3 adrenergic receptor activation → hormone-sensitive lipase stimulation → triglyceride breakdown
- GLP-1/GIP receptor agonism → delayed gastric emptying → reduced appetite signalling → caloric deficit
- AOD-9604 targets lipolysis directly; GLP-1 creates caloric restriction through appetite modulation
- Appetite Effect
- None. Does not affect ghrelin, leptin, or satiety hormones
- Significant appetite suppression (primary driver of weight loss)
- Choose GLP-1 if appetite control is the goal; AOD-9604 if fat mobilisation without hunger changes is needed
- Weight Loss Magnitude
- 2.2% mean body weight at 12 weeks (clinical trial)
- 14.9–20.9% at 68–72 weeks depending on dose and agent
- GLP-1 produces 6–9× greater weight reduction in head-to-head comparison
- Lean Mass Preservation
- Preserved. DEXA scans show fat mass reduction without muscle loss
- Muscle loss occurs unless protein intake (1.6–2.2g/kg) and resistance training maintained
- AOD-9604 may be preferable in protocols prioritising body composition over total weight
- Gastrointestinal Side Effects
- None. No gastric slowing or nausea
- Nausea, vomiting, diarrhoea in 30–45% during dose escalation
- AOD-9604 bypasses GI tolerability issues that cause 5–15% of GLP-1 users to discontinue
- Regulatory Status
- Research peptide. Not FDA-approved for obesity treatment
- FDA-approved (Wegovy, Zepbound) or compounded versions available
- GLP-1 has full pharmaceutical backing; AOD-9604 is research-grade only
